Description

U.S.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ent downplays Chinas soybean buying rumors, confirming the current deals solidity. Despite Trump and Xis meeting, traders and analysts doubt additional purchases. Chinas soybean imports from the U.S. have been declining, with the U.S. supplying only 15% in 2024. The focus now shifts to Beijings commitment to purchase 25 million metric tons annually from 2022 to 2028.
